Ashley
United Kingdom,
September
2023
8.2/10
My stay at the hotel was quite pleasant. The rooms were large, spacious, lovely, clean, and very warm. However, the bathroom was relatively small and showed signs of wear and tear.
Rooms
8.0
The rooms were large, spacious, lovely, clean, and very warm, but the bathroom was small and showing wear and tear.
Service
9.0
The service was very friendly and good. The staff worked really hard to make my stay enjoyable. They even went the extra mile to accommodate meal requests that varied from the menu.
Location
9.0
The location of the hotel was smart, stylish, and ideal for my needs. The staff, especially Rachel at reception, were very helpful and a pleasure to deal with. The hotel also provided convenient access to connecting bus routes to Merry Hill and Stourbridge.
Dining
7.0
The dining experience was satisfactory. Breakfast was decent, and the price was set at £10.00 regardless of what you choose. However, there were minor issues with coordinating meal times between coach parties and individual guests.
Facilities
8.0
The hotel facilities were adequate for my stay, offering everything I needed during my time there.
